Lirica

The children and youth choir LIRICA from Belgium was founded in 1972. Its primary aim was to brighten the weekly mass in the parish church of Bret in Genk and it continues to attend two church services a month as well as singing at weddings, funerals and celebrations. Under the direction of its present conductor, Jos Venken, the choir has developed into a highly appreciated concert choir obtaining prestigious prizes such as the first prize summa cum laude in the European Music Festival for Young People in Neerpelt. The choir has performed twice in the Royal Palace in Brussels, has toured most European countries and also visited Japan. In 2002 Lirica won the first prize in the Youth Choirs at the Flemish Competition “Choir of the Year” and three golden diplomas in the choir competition at Bad Ischl, Austria.

 

Jos Venken

Jos Venken was born in Lanklaar in 1942. He obtained the gold medal for violin and chamber music at the town conservatory of Hasselt in 1964 and studied singing at the Music Academy of Maasmechelen in 1986. Mr. Venken became the conductor of Lirica in 1984 and later established the chamber choir Incantatio. He is a member of the ‘Artistic Committee of the International Choir Contest of Flanders – Maasmechelen’.
